Mattel, the maker of Barbie, announced late January 2016 that their iconic Barbie doll will now come in three new body types three body types – tall, curvy and petite – and a variety of skin tones, hair styles and outfits.

The new toys allow “the product line to be a better reflection of what girls see in the world around them,” says spokeswoman Michelle Chidoni.

Mattel has often been criticized for the doll’s unrealistic body proportions — a woman who appears impossibly tall, thin and busty — a reputation it’s been trying to fight as it brings the brand in line with modern expectations.

“We believe we have a responsibility to girls and parents to reflect a broader view of beauty,” said Evelyn Mazzocco, senior vice president and global general manager of Barbie, in a company statement.

This is the first time the doll will be available in body types beyond its original stick-thin frame.  The popular doll has definitely changed a lot since her debut in 1959.

Mattel has been putting Barbie through a transformation for the past two years to bring the doll in line with realistic body standards and reflect the diversity of the kids playing with the dolls. Last year Mattel introduced 23 new dolls with different skin tones, hairstyles, outfits and flat feet, rather than the perpetually pointy ones meant to fit into sky-high heels.

The dolls will start hitting stores March 1, with a total of 33 new dolls being rolled out by the end of the year.
